    Took my first ride in the back right hand seat! That first drop is an incredible array of sensations. Riding in the back you are yanked over the edge with intense ejector air which feels insane being so high up - and the track sort of disappears beneath you as it twists 180 degrees to the left with aggressive laterals. I lost my stomach my first ride! Next you enter a non inverting Immelmann with great positive forces followed by sustained floater. From here you enter a heavily outer-banked turn which morphs into a barrel roll drop. This element doesn’t even feel real! You’re turning while floating in your seat for an extended amount of time. This is then perfectly followed by the grand finale of an immaculate stall/dive loop which seems to go on forever in the best way. That’s the thing about hyperia, every element provides an extended, purposeful dose of beautifully mixed floater/ejector airtime/hangtime. It’s so powerful and yet graceful. You feel the trims slightly in the splashdown, but it doesn’t affect the last little outerbank and bunny hill at all. I came off feeling absolutely incredible. I am so happy we have this coaster in the UK, nothing else tops it here layout wise.

    My first RMC and did not disappoint. The setting is magnificent, so funny for this huge RMC to be tucked away at the bottom end of this Swedish wildlife park (a 20 minute walk)! I rode this 10 times over my day due to basically no line - and found that while it was more intense at the back of the train (that drop was absolutely buttock clenching my first time) - it was much smoother and more re-rideable sitting at the front or in the front portion of the train. Yes it does lose a little momentum after the 2nd inversion, but does not take away from those first insane elements.
